Possible Causes of HVAC Discharge Line Issues

One common cause of problems with HVAC discharge lines is blockages or clogs. Dust, algae, mold, and debris can accumulate over time inside the drain line, obstructing proper water flow. When this happens, water can back up and leak out of the unit, leading to water damage and increased humidity levels in your home.

Another frequent cause is physical damage or cracks to the discharge line. PIPES can become brittle from exposure to weather elements or age, developing cracks or holes that allow water to escape. Improper installation or poor maintenance can also contribute to this issue. Both of these problems can compromise your AC’s drainage system, resulting in excess moisture and potential structural damage if not addressed quickly.

What are the signs of a faulty HVAC discharge line?

Signs include water leaks near your AC unit, excessive moisture or humidity inside your home, and mold growth around the system. If you notice water pooling or corrosion around the drain line, it’s time to call our experts.

How often should I have my HVAC discharge line inspected?

We recommend annual inspections, especially before peak cooling seasons. Regular maintenance helps prevent blockages and damage that could lead to water damage or system failures.
